Vacuum Vessel Manufacture

• Provide baseline Cad model to fabricators.

• Fabricator to benchmark his metrology equipment by measuring a PPPL supplied template (maybe the cast 1/10 VV model).

• NCSX representative present at fabricator for measurements at key hold points (TBD during manufacturing).

• NCXS to independently verify VV geometry upon receiving (need project owned metrology hardware). Incorporate into as-built model.

• NCSX to install new monuments in locations to facilitate assembly on Field periods and machine.

Modular Coil Winding

• Establish benchmarks on casting to use as references for measuring the winding process.

• Using local measuring devices, wind coil using shimming (as required) to locate turns in proper positions

• Measure height and width of coil at critical locations.

• Measure location of coil surface with respect to monuments. Incorporate into as-built model.

• Install new monuments in locations to facilitate assembly into field periods and machine.

Field Period Assembly

• Establish monuments on vacuum vessel, modular coil, TF coils and support structure to aid in assembly.

• Using global and local positioning systems, assemble field period.

• Measure height and width of coil at critical locations.

• Measure location of coil surface with respect to monuments.

• Install new monuments in locations to facilitate assembly on Field periods and machine.

• Weld on port extensions using metrology system to ensure that position is correct.

• Measure final position of VV, mod coil and TF monuments. Incorporate into as-built model.

Test Cell Preparation

• Establish a global coordinate system that allows the repositioning if the metrology hardware. (Arcsecond GPS is leading candidate).

• Install monuments on walls, floor and ceiling to allow local positioning systems (FARO arm and Laser Tracker) to reference the global coordinate system.

• Establish an “order for installation” for large components so that we minimize the blocking of sightlines required for machine assembly.
